Does the rent cover additional costs like utilities?
The monthly rent usually only covers the property itself. Services such as electricity, water, gas, and internet are often billed separately. Always review the listing or reach out to confirm what’s included.
What paperwork do I need to rent a property?
To submit an application, you’ll typically need a government-issued ID, recent proof of income (or a guarantor’s financial details), and possibly a work or study document. Specific requirements may be outlined in the property details.
How much time does it take to hear back about my application?
Responses to rental applications usually take a few days to a week, but this depends on the landlord’s process and the demand for the property. Be sure to check your email for updates or additional document requests.
Is it possible to adjust the rental price or conditions?
In most cases, landlords set fixed prices and conditions, but it never hurts to ask! Discussing details like longer leases or minor adjustments might be an option depending on the landlord.
What should I do if I have to move out before the lease ends?
If you need to leave early, you might be asked to find someone to take over your lease or pay a fee for breaking the contract. Check your rental agreement for details and talk to your landlord to explore your options.

This modern, unfurnished 2-room apartment is situated in the heart of historic Delft, overlooking the famous Oude Delft canal. The apartment is located on Barbarasteeg 9 and boasts beautiful views of the canal. The property is part of a monumental building constructed in 1625.
The apartment spans 97 m² and is distributed across two floors. The ground floor features an entrance and a hall with a coat rack. The first floor has a spacious living room with plenty of natural light and stunning canal views, a hall with a toilet, and a modern kitchen equipped with induction hob, extractor, dishwasher, fridge/freezer, and combi oven. The kitchen provides access to a lovely terrace. The second floor houses a spacious bedroom with air conditioning and a modern bathroom with a shower, sink, toilet, and washer/dryer combination. The apartment also includes access to a shed for bicycle storage.
The rental price is €2,400 per month, inclusive of internet/TV, with an additional €100 per month for utilities (G/W/E) for single occupancy or €150 for two persons. The property is suitable for a single working person or a couple, with certain conditions applying to students and professionals. A 1-month deposit is required, and the rent is paid in advance. The minimum contract duration is 12 months.
The apartment features a fully insulated construction, central heating boiler for hot water, and is classified as being in good condition. The property also includes a garden (12 m²) and a garage. Pets are allowed after consultation with the owner, and there is a no-smoking policy. The rental contract follows the ROZ-rental contract model.
